Biochemistry Rate limiting step in heme synthesis is catalyzed by ? A ALA dehydratase B ALA synthase C UPG decarboxylase D Ferrochelatase π‘ Explanation Rate limiting step in heme synthesis is catalyzed by ? β Correct Answer: B. ALA synthase